The Launch Of Robinhood’s Crypto Wallet
Adam Nasli, Head Analyst at worldwide dealer comparability web site BrokerChooser shared his ideas on Robinhood’s rollout of its crypto pockets:
“When you purchase spot cryptos, it’s an necessary security and usefulness facet of the way you retailer your non-public keys. Private keys give entry to your cryptos on the blockchain, it’s just like a password to your checking account. The non-public keys are held in crypto wallets, which could be an internet app or an offline gadget.
Providing a crypto pockets is a service that’s actually necessary when spot cryptos can be found. At crypto exchanges, like Coinbase or Kraken, this service is sort of normal. However, most brokers don’t present it as a result of both spot crypto buying and selling will not be out there on their platforms (solely different types, like crypto derivatives or ETN/ETPs) or they merely haven’t developed it but.
Robinhood began rolling out crypto wallets in beta kind for a few of its clients. There are some elements we analyzed why this service enchancment could be necessary for Robinhood and US retail traders:

Most Brokers Don’t Provide Crypto Wallets
We analyzed and in contrast over 100 brokers from all all over the world. Roughly 60% of the brokers we coated present crypto in some kind, comparable to spot crypto or crypto derivatives. However, solely 5% of the brokers present crypto wallets and so they’re principally non-US brokers.

Customers Could Have Better Control Of Their Cryptos
Even a few of the primary companies are unimaginable with no crypto pockets, comparable to transferring or receiving cryptos. Customers can now determine whether or not they wish to maintain their cryptos on Robinhood’s custodial crypto pockets or the shoppers’ personal, so-called non-custodial crypto pockets.

Race For Customers Can Become More Fierce Between Brokers And Crypto Exchanges
Not solely did Robinhood begin to present companies which are normal at crypto exchanges, crypto exchanges additionally plan to offer companies that are thought-about normal at brokers, comparable to inventory and ETF buying and selling. At the second, Robinhood offers entry to just a few crypto cash in comparison with the lots of of cash out there at most crypto exchanges. However, extra product improvement within the crypto space, together with this crypto pockets launch, can intensify the competitors between crypto exchanges and brokers.

This Service Can Boost Account Openings At Robinhood
Based on our analysis, the account openings dropped 73% on common in Q3 2021 in comparison with the height of Q1 2021 and one of many greatest drops was at Robinhood with 88% fewer account openings. As crypto wallets are actually necessary for purchasers and most US brokers don’t present it, this transfer can have optimistic impacts on account openings at Robinhood.
